Sep 27, 2023 · A certificate of deposit is a savings product that offers a pre-determined fixed interest rate over a set period, called a maturity date. The term of a CD may run from a few days to upwards of ten years, depending on the financial institution. Opening a CD is relatively straightforward. Many financial institutions offer them.

The CD rates shown below were surveyed on June 20, 2023 from Los Angeles, CA and Philadelphia, PA. In exchange for covering the overdraft, PNC Bank charges you a $36 fee. PNC Bank will charge your account overdraft fees up to four times per day, for a total of $144. These fees are charged to your account whether you overdraw by $20 or $2,000 (or more).
